Hampi: Tomb of medieval-era saints found vandalized

The tomb of the famous medieval-era Madhwa saint Sri Vyasaraja Tirtha has been found desecrated in Anegundi near Hampi, Karnataka. This one is a World Heritage Site.

As per early reports, the razing of the Nava Brindavan Gadde on the banks of River Tungabhadra was discovered by devotees on Thursday morning.

Who caused the desecration is yet to be established. However, as per early police statements, it must have been done by treasure-hunters either on Tuesday or earlier.

The vandalism has raised a hue and cry among a section of Hindus. Surprisingly, no CCTV surveillance was ever in place in this area. As such, it's not easy to find the culprits.
